Beef Chow Foon...
Bites Of Asia
(Yield: 4 Servings)

RecipeIngredients:
10 ea Chow Fun Noodles
1 lb Beef flank steak (thinly sliced across grain) *
5 tb cooking oil
2 cloves garlic (minced)
1/2 md onion ( peeled and sliced)
1 tb soy sauce
1/4 ts Sugar
1 tb Oyster sauce
For marinate:
1 tb soy sauce
1 tb Cornstarch
1 ts Pepper
1 tb sesame oil
Garnish
1 c Fresh bean sprouts
Preparation:
1. In a mixing bowl, marinate beef with soy sauce, cornstarch, pepper, egg white,
and sesame oil. Set aside for 15 minutes. Mean while, cut the chow fun
into noodles about 1/2 inch wide.
2. Heat the wok and add 2 ts of the cooking oil. Add the noodles in the oil and cook
until they are very hot and begin to color just a bit on the edges. Remove noodle
and put into serving platter; set aside.
3. Heat the wok again and add 3 ts of the cooking oil. When oil is not, add
garlic. Chow for a moment and add the onion. Stir for 30 second just until
very hot but not over cooked.
4. Remove to the vegetables to a serving platter. Heat the wok a third time and add
2 ts of cooking oil. When oil is hot, stir in the the meat.
5. Stir until it begins to brown. Return the vegetables, the noodles tot the
skillet. Add soy sauce, oyster sauce, and sugar. Mix well. Add the bean
sprouts, toss just a minute or so and serve.
* Beef can be substituted with chicken or barbecue pork. |
